One hundred years ago, America's first museum of modern art opened in a private mansion in Washington, D.C. Founder Duncan Phillips was an early collector of Picasso, Matisse, Van Gogh. The....

1600 21st St. NW. Washington, DC 20009. United States. The Phillips Collection was founded by art collector and philanthropist Duncan Phillips in 1921. Phillips’s former home—and additions to it—in Washington’s historic Dupont Circle neighborhood provides a unique setting for the growing collection of over 5,000 works of modern and ...
